Think about what it would mean to short this stock. Lets say you were able (which you aren't) to short the stock or a BD did, (which they don't). How much could be made. Only the difference from the sale to the buy back or cover price of the short. So for example, short 10 million at .0025 and cover at .002 for a grand profit of 5000 dollars but you would need to risk an unlimited amount of money to do it. MM's don't do that. What you think is some kind of shorting is actually just a shareholder selling. PR guys started these myths years ago to hide when they were selling....the ole' "it's not me, it's the MM" trick

The fact is that when a person puts an order in, it goes to the trading desk, if it is a buy, they look for stock from whomever is on the offer (from a mm), orders can be directed but they must have the stock to sell to you on these penny stocks because the risk is limitless for them if they are short. These mm's don't care because they will always be able to take advantage of spreads but that just means watch your orders, if you place a trade at a price and your BD tries to buy it cheaper and give it to you at the higher price, then they have made a profit,,,,but that is about it, they may take advantage of timing.Also, People (you and I) can't short this stock because it is not marginable.

ndependent Film Development Corporation Wins Lawsuit Against Junior Capital, Inc. and IBacking Corp., Cancelling $473,000 in Debentures and $500,000 ContractFont size: A | A | A
5:00 AM ET 2/13/14 | Marketwire
The Independent Film Development Corporation (IFLM), with a plan of operations to develop themed resorts and be a sales / distribution agent for digital films, announced today that it has prevailed in its lawsuit against Junior Capital, Inc. and IBacking Corp.
"This is great for IFLM," said Chief Operating Officer Jeff Ritchie. "It took about a year, but I feel like we've been vindicated."
The decision, rendered February 7, 2014 by the Central District Federal Court in Los Angeles in Case No. SA CV 13-00259-BRO, awards IFLM $203,284.56 in compensatory damages for the 5,015,384 shares of common stock (computed at contract face value) that Junior Capital sold on the open market in 2012, resulting in the decline in IFLM's common stock from $0.38 to less than $.01 per share.
"This is really nice to put this behind us," said IFLM CEO David Garland. "This will significantly improve our balance sheet and enable us to move forward with the focused execution of our business plan."
The decision also cancels shares remaining in the name of Junior Capital, $473,000 in convertible debentures to Junior Capital, and a $500,000 Purchase Agreement between IFLM and IBacking Corp. The Court also found that both defendants Junior Capital, Inc. and IBacking Corp. are corporate alter-egos of Defendant Albert Aimers.
